Cool Down in the Summer Heat

Punting is synonymous with Oxford. Whether you’re up for giving it a go yourself or would rather let an experienced ‘chauffeur’ steer you around the city’s waterways, why not hire a punt, row boat or pedalo and go punting along River Cherwell? It’s a classic Oxford experience that cannot be missed! 

Visitors can also enjoy leisurely and scenic boat trips from the Folly Bridge. The combination of classic riverside architecture with natural beauty makes a river cruise one of the best ways to appreciate Oxford. For a truly memorable experience, why not enjoy an afternoon tea while floating along in the sunshine?

Or maybe you fancy taking a dip? There’s a beautiful and historic open-air swimming pool in the heart of Oxford, as well as plenty of opportunities for wild swimming in Oxford’s rivers. The Thames by Port Meadow and the River Cherwell are particularly popular swimming spots.


Lazy Summer Days

Oxford has lots of opportunities for relaxing in the sunshine. Port Meadow is perfect for picnics and leisurely walks along the River Thames. Make sure to stop off at the Perch for a cool drink to aid the relaxation.

Fun Days Out

If you’re looking for something to do a little further afield, then you’re in luck. With historic estates, Areas of Outstanding Natural Beauty and film and TV show locations all within an hour’s drive, you won’t struggle to find a wealth of things to do on a fun summer’s day trip in and around Oxfordshire.

If nature is your thing, then be sure to do some walking in The Cotswolds – these rolling hills cover 800 square miles, making them one of the largest protected landscapes in England. Or spend a special day at Blenheim Palace. With food festivals, triathlons, flower shows, Proms concerts, and countless picnic spots on the grounds, Blenheim Palace makes a fun day out for the whole family.
